  • Abstract
    This paper describes a case study examining the implementation of new product development and introduction theory in a small company. The study is based on the adaptation of modern techniques to suit the company in question. Five major activities are identified and company performance is assessed. Attitudes and perceptions within the company are also examined and recommendations for further work made. The current work is supported by a Teaching Company Scheme and Sirius Analytical Instruments Ltd. with the collaboration of Kingston University
